New this morning the express lanes on highway 237 in Silicon Valley are opening to drivers. The express lanes are on the westbound side and will extend to matilda avenue in sunnivale. With the new lanes that means new rules for drivers. The express lanes will begin at 5 00 in the morning and continue at 8 00 at night. Every driver using the express lanes will now be required to have a fastrak transponders. Car poolers and motorcyclists can use the lane for free but they have to use that add justable fastrak toll. Former raiders and browns head coach hugh jackson will lead the workout drills. The state of new jersey now demanding huber made the state 649 million for years of unpaid taxes. New jersey claims uber mist classified their workers and independent contractors, not as employees. An audit says it found 500 30 million in back taxes that had not been paid for unemployment and Disability Insurance between 2014 and 2018. Almost 119 million in interest on top of that. Uber plans to fight new jerseys report, saying drivers are selfemployed contractors and they are not employees. It is now 658. The water level is rising again today in venice italy, just three days after venice had the worst flooding in more than 50 years. The high tide today expected to peak at more than 5 feet. Well above normal. St. Marks square, covered in water up to the knees. The crypt below the basilica has flooded for only the second time in history. On tuesday, the water level reached more than 6 feet, that prompted the Italian Government to declare a state of emergency.
